云IM通信如何与其他业务系统集成?
随着互联网技术的飞速发展,云IM通信已经成为企业内部沟通和协作的重要工具。然而,仅仅将云IM通信作为独立的系统使用,并不能充分发挥其价值。为了实现更高效、便捷的沟通和协作,企业需要将云IM通信与其他业务系统集成。本文将探讨云IM通信如何与其他业务系统集成,以及实现集成的方法和注意事项。
一、云IM通信与其他业务系统集成的重要性
提高沟通效率:将云IM通信与其他业务系统集成,可以实现实时沟通,减少沟通环节,提高沟通效率。
优化业务流程:通过集成,可以将IM通信功能嵌入到业务流程中,实现业务流程的自动化和智能化。
降低沟通成本:集成后的系统可以减少重复沟通,降低沟通成本。
提升用户体验:集成后的系统可以提供更加便捷、高效的服务,提升用户体验。
二、云IM通信与其他业务系统集成的方法
- API接口集成
API(应用程序编程接口)是连接不同系统的重要桥梁。通过调用云IM通信的API接口,可以实现与其他业务系统的集成。以下是一些常见的API接口:
(1)消息推送接口:实现消息的实时推送,如短信、邮件等。
(2)联系人管理接口:实现联系人信息的同步和共享。
(3)聊天记录接口:实现聊天记录的查询、导出等功能。
(4)文件传输接口:实现文件的上传、下载和共享。
- 数据库集成
数据库集成是将云IM通信与其他业务系统数据共享的重要手段。以下是一些常见的数据库集成方法:
(1)数据同步:通过定时任务或实时同步,将云IM通信数据同步到其他业务系统数据库。
(2)数据交换:通过数据交换平台,实现不同业务系统之间的数据共享。
- 流程集成
流程集成是将云IM通信与其他业务系统流程相结合,实现业务流程的自动化。以下是一些常见的流程集成方法:
(1)工作流引擎:通过工作流引擎,将IM通信功能嵌入到业务流程中。
(2)业务规则引擎:根据业务规则,实现自动化的消息推送、提醒等功能。
- 第三方平台集成
第三方平台集成是将云IM通信与其他第三方平台(如微信、微博等)进行集成,实现跨平台沟通。以下是一些常见的第三方平台集成方法:
(1)SDK集成:通过调用第三方平台的SDK,实现跨平台通信。
(2)API接口集成:通过调用第三方平台的API接口,实现数据同步和功能扩展。
三、云IM通信与其他业务系统集成注意事项
安全性:在集成过程中,要确保数据传输的安全性,防止数据泄露。
兼容性:集成后的系统应具备良好的兼容性,确保在不同设备和操作系统上正常运行。
可扩展性:集成后的系统应具备良好的可扩展性,方便后续功能扩展和升级。
维护成本:在集成过程中,要考虑维护成本,确保系统稳定运行。
用户培训:在系统集成完成后,要对用户进行培训,确保用户能够熟练使用集成后的系统。
总之,云IM通信与其他业务系统集成是企业提高沟通效率、优化业务流程、降低沟通成本的重要手段。通过合理的方法和注意事项,可以实现高效、稳定的集成,为企业带来更多价值。
猜你喜欢:IM出海整体解决方案